Wood Flooring Replacement in Hoboken, NJ
Wood flooring replacement services involve removing existing hardwood floors and installing new ones to enhance the appearance and functionality of a property’s interior. These projects often include complete removal of old or damaged flooring, surface preparation, and the installation of various types of wood, such as oak, maple, or exotic species. Property owners typically seek this service when their current flooring is worn out, stained, warped, or outdated, and they wish to refresh the look of living rooms, bedrooms, or hallways with a durable, attractive surface.
Before requesting wood flooring replacement,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the condition of the subfloor, the types of wood available, and the expected longevity of different materials. It’s also common to inquire about the process for matching new flooring with existing elements, as well as any necessary preparation or repairs to the underlying structure. Clarifying these details helps property owners make informed decisions about their flooring upgrades and ensures the project aligns with their aesthetic and functional goals.

Common Wood Flooring Replacement Jobs
Full Floor Replacement - involves removing old flooring and installing new wood planks throughout a space.
Partial Floor Replacement - replaces damaged or worn sections of existing wood flooring for seamless repair.
Subfloor Preparation - ensures the subfloor is level and stable before new wood flooring is installed.
Floor Refinishing - restores the appearance of worn wood floors through sanding and resealing.
Patterned or Custom Installations - includes herringbone, diagonal, or other design layouts for aesthetic appeal.
Water Damage Restoration - replaces wood flooring affected by moisture or leaks to prevent further issues.
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
What are common reasons to replace wood flooring? Wood flooring may need replacement due to excessive wear, water damage, deep scratches, or warping that cannot be repaired effectively.
How can I tell if my wood floor needs to be replaced? Signs include persistent stains, loose or squeaky boards, significant discoloration, or uneven surfaces that affect appearance and safety.
What types of wood flooring are suitable for replacement projects? Options include hardwood, engineered wood, and laminate flooring, chosen based on durability, style, and the room’s use.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ood flooring? Consider the existing subfloor condition, the style and finish of the replacement, and how the new flooring will complement the space’s design.
